 How do Classified Ads work? Are they worth it? 

Classifieds can be pricey for the number of visitors they generate.  Events are the way to go if you are willing create an event that is enticing enough to draw a visitor (see events reply below).

 

Second how does the Search Function work? Is there a way to make it so people can "Search" for our Group/Land and Teleport there?

When it comes to the search, think in terms of SEO (search engine optimization) for your parcel/land.  The search catalogs more than the parcel description and includes items on the land.  Most builders ignore naming all objects while building.  Be sure to name those "objects" with keywords to help improve your search rankings.  I'll take the time here to plug a very useful product made by a frequent voice on the forums, Darrius Gothly:

What kind of incentives can we give to get customer feedback? Like giving them small amounts of $L for filling out a survey or maybe a promo or Coupon for an item in the store?

We are also trying to hold a surf contest event. What are some good ways to promote it? So far no one has signed up...

 

Promotions can be very successful in SL as long as you can promote them well through events, blogs and groups.  As a beach oriented sim, I'm sure you have a plethora of options; from surf contests (be sure to offer a freebie starter board), bikini contests, and even retro beach parties like the old "bikini beach" movies.  Just be creative and promote it.  I address most of these topics in my SL marketing blog at:
